I don't think I have an adequate title for this issue but oh well...

Sonic 3 A.I.R. is now available and, according to the site, I have to install the Steam version of Sonic 3 & Knuckles (for game files). However, I own it as part of the SEGA Mega Drive and Genesis Classics bundle, I don't own it individually. Steam doesn't give me the option to download it as an individual game. Clicking Play on the site launches the game through SMD&GC, not as an individual game. How do I do that so I can play A.I.R.?

I have solved my issue. Silly me didn't look in the manual that came with AIR.

Here is what I did:

  1. Navigate to the AIR directory: %appdata%\Sonic3AIR
  2. Open settings.json
  3. Change "UseSoftwareRenderer" : false to true

After that it ran without any issues.
